Commercial construction projects involve significant investments, complex designs, multiple contractors, and strict regulatory requirements. With so many moving parts, even small quality issues can lead to costly delays, rework, safety concerns, and compliance problems. This is why Construction Quality Assurance, commonly known as CQA, plays a critical role throughout the project lifecycle.

CQA focuses on preventing defects before they occur by implementing structured inspection, testing, documentation, and verification processes. A strong quality assurance program helps ensure that construction work meets design specifications, industry standards, and client expectations from the beginning of the project through to completion.

Why CQA Is Essential For Commercial Construction

Professionals seeking to understand why CQA is paramount for commercial projects should recognise that quality assurance provides a proactive approach to risk management rather than relying solely on corrective actions after problems are discovered.

Commercial developments often involve substantial budgets and tight schedules. Defects identified late in construction can require expensive repairs, disrupt project timelines, and create contractual disputes. CQA procedures help identify issues early, reducing the likelihood of costly corrections later.

By maintaining consistent oversight throughout construction activities, project teams can improve workmanship quality and increase confidence in the final outcome.

Inspections And Testing Support Compliance

One of the most important aspects of Construction Quality Assurance is the use of regular inspections and testing procedures. These activities verify that materials, workmanship, and construction methods comply with project specifications and applicable regulations.

Quality assurance teams may review installation processes, examine material performance, monitor construction activities, and document compliance at various stages of the project. This helps ensure that standards are maintained consistently across all work areas.

Comprehensive documentation also provides valuable records that can support approvals, audits, warranty requirements, and future maintenance planning.

CQA Reduces Long Term Risk And Cost

Quality problems discovered after project completion can become extremely expensive to correct. Structural defects, water intrusion, material failures, and compliance issues may result in repairs, legal disputes, and reputational damage.

Effective CQA programs help reduce these risks by creating accountability throughout the construction process. Contractors, suppliers, consultants, and project managers all benefit from clearly defined quality expectations and verification procedures.

In addition to improving project outcomes, strong quality assurance can enhance client satisfaction and contribute to better long-term building performance.

Conclusion

Construction Quality Assurance is paramount for commercial projects because it helps prevent defects, improve compliance, reduce risk, and protect project investments. Through systematic inspections, testing, documentation, and ongoing oversight, CQA supports higher construction standards and more successful project delivery. For commercial developments where quality, safety, and performance are critical, a comprehensive quality assurance program is an essential part of achieving long-term success.
